What are the outer diameter and length specifications of the Carboxylic Multi-walled Carbon Nanotubes (AF-MWCNT-M15) and how do they affect potential applications?
The outer diameter is 10-20 nm and the length is 10-30 μm, with a purity >95%. These dimensions yield a high aspect ratio, making the nanotubes suitable for use in composite reinforcement, conductive films, and electrode materials as described in the product's intended workflows.
How does the carboxylic functionalization of these multi-walled carbon nanotubes impact their dispersion in research formulations?
The carboxylic functional groups enhance the dispersibility of the nanotubes in polar solvents and polymer matrices, facilitating uniform incorporation into dispersion, composite, electrode, and film formulations. This is consistent with the product's specification as a carboxylic multi-walled carbon nanotube material for research workflows.
What is the purity level of the Carboxylic Multi-walled Carbon Nanotubes and why is it critical for laboratory research?
The product is specified with a purity >95%. High purity minimizes the presence of amorphous carbon and metal catalyst residues, which could otherwise interfere with experimental results in sensitive applications such as electrochemical testing or nanocomposite property evaluation.

Positive
- Carboxylic Functionalization for Dispersion: The carboxyl (-COOH) groups on the multi-walled carbon nanotube surface enhance dispersibility in polar solvents and provide reactive sites for further chemical functionalization, supporting composite and electrode fabrication workflows.
- Defined Dimensions and High Purity: With an outer diameter of 10-20 nm, length of 10-30 µm, and purity >95%, this material offers a controlled geometry and low impurity level for consistent experimental results in nanocarbon research.
Trade-offs
- Specification Matching Required: Users must verify that the specific outer diameter, length, and functionalization are compatible with their intended dispersion, composite, or electrode protocols, as mismatched dimensions can affect performance and require additional optimization.
